K0605 — Replacement battery for external infusion pump owned by patient, lithium, 4.5 volt, each

HCPCS Level II K-code · short descriptor: “Repl batt lithium 4.5 v”

Prior authorization

Not on the Medicare required-PA list as of the January 13, 2026 update (74 items). Medicare Advantage and commercial plans set their own prior-authorization rules for this code — verify per plan before delivery.

Order readiness — what the written order must contain

Every Medicare DMEPOS claim needs a Standard Written Order with all six elements (42 CFR 410.38(d)):

  • Beneficiary name or Medicare Beneficiary Identifier (MBI) (42 CFR 410.38(d)(1)(i)(A))
  • General description of the item (42 CFR 410.38(d)(1)(i)(B))
  • Quantity to be dispensed, if applicable (42 CFR 410.38(d)(1)(i)(C))
  • Order date (42 CFR 410.38(d)(1)(i)(D))
  • Treating practitioner name or NPI (42 CFR 410.38(d)(1)(i)(E))
  • Treating practitioner signature (42 CFR 410.38(d)(1)(i)(F))

Not on the F2F/WOPD list (April 13, 2026 update — 83 items). The standard written order must reach the supplier before claim submission.

K0605 Medicare fee schedule (April 2026)

NU — New purchase Inexpensive or routinely purchased

Medicare allowable ranges from $20.45 to $22.73 depending on state and rural status.

Amounts are the Medicare DMEPOS fee-schedule allowables effective April 2026. Medicare typically pays 80% of the allowable after the Part B deductible; the patient owes 20%. A 2% sequestration reduction applies to the Medicare share. Former competitive-bidding-area adjustments and non-continental rates can differ — verify with your DME MAC.
